📖 Definition & Meaning
Sexual caress (noun phrase)
Pronunciation: /ˈsɛkʃuəl kəˈrɛs/ (SEK‑shoo‑uhl kuh‑RESS)
Meaning:
A gentle, loving touch intended to arouse sexual desire or express erotic affection between partners.
🧠 Simple Explanation
A sexual caress is a soft, deliberate touch—such as stroking the arm or back—that feels intimate and can spark sexual excitement.
🛠️ Grammatical Formation
- Part of speech: Noun phrase (countable and uncountable)
- Singular/Plural: a sexual caress / sexual caresses
- Components: sexual (adjective) + caress (noun)
⚖️ Word Comparisons & Prepositional Usage
- Sexual caress vs. sensual touch:
- Sensual touch may be comforting or affectionate; sexual caress specifically aims to arouse.
- Sexual caress vs. erotic touch:
- Nearly synonymous; caress emphasizes gentleness and affection.
